Summary
The Ridley Kanzo is a versatile and capable gravel bike, praised for its smooth ride, comfortable geometry, and excellent off-road performance. It offers a wide range of build options and mounting points, making it ideal for long-distance adventures. However, some reviewers noted issues with sizing and a firm ride quality.
Smooth ride with excellent off-road capabilities
Comfortable, well-balanced riding position
Versatile with lots of mounting options
Wide range of build and spec choices
Sizing can be less straightforward than other brands
Firm ride quality may not suit everyone
Some components like the budget KMC chain underperform

| Frame | Kanzo Aluminium, Triple Butted Hydroformed 6061-T6 Aluminium, TA 12x142mm |
|---|---|
| Fork | Forza Oryx Disc, TA 12x100mm |
| Bottom Bracket | Ridley |
